RECON: TNO occultation with 471210

Event between (471210) 10VW11 and star GA0840:00461066 with event index number of 2460318

Geocentric closest approach at 2023/01/25 10:58:30 UTC

J2000 position of star is 04:51:32.8 -05:52:48
Equinox of date position of star is 04:52:40.3 -05:50:34
Stellar brightness G=15.5, use SENSEUP=128 with the MallinCam and and exposure time of 2 seconds with the QHY174 camera.
Star is 75 degrees from the moon. Moon is 18% illuminated.
TNO apparent brightness V=21.3

TNO is 36.8 AU from the Sun and 36.3 AU from the Earth.
The TNO is moving 16.9 km/sec on the sky relative to the star, or, 2.3 arcsec/hr.
The 1-sigma error in the time of the event is 84 seconds.
The 1-sigma cross-track error in the shadow position is 1429 km.

The TNO has an absolute magnitude Hv=5.5
Diameter=485.3 km assuming a 5% albedo -- 28.7 sec chord
Diameter=198.1 km assuming a 30% albedo -- 11.7 sec chord
Dynamical classification is SCATNEAR
